    I’ve uploaded a wordpress site that i developed locally on WAMP and then i uploaded it to a server. The websites URL is https://www.energyworkforce.net

    When i tested it locally, it worked fine. But when i transferred it to the webhosts root folder, it all appeared fine until i viewed the page live. All the pics are not there.

    I checked the root directory on the server to see if there were any files i missed out particularly the wp-content folder (in the webhost’s server) and i found a folder called uploads. Inside the uploads folder there was folder named 2008 and then another folder called 12.

    All the images are in there. So i don’t know what is really wrong?

    I thought maybe i’d have to use WordPress’s dashboard (live) and then insert the images again. For testing purposes i edited a page and tried to insert an image and this is the error i got on the WordPress Dashboard:

    Unable to create directory C:\wamp\www\energyworkforce/wp-content/uploads/2008/12. Is its parent directory writable by the server?

    How can i rectify this?

  • Probably have to change your location of images in settings->miscellaneous.

    It thinks you are working on windows pc given the C:\ etc. And guessing your server is not windows.

    You need to correct location first and probably re-upload each image if it doesnt correct itself after updating image location.
